Career path

Career Role (Land Use Planning & Infrastructure) Description
Urban Planner Develops and implements plans for urban growth and renewal, focusing on sustainable development and infrastructure needs.
Infrastructure Engineer (Civil/Transportation) Designs, constructs, and maintains infrastructure projects, including roads, bridges, and transportation systems. Key focus on efficient land use.
Transport Planner Plans and manages transportation networks, ensuring efficient movement of people and goods, while considering land use implications.
Environmental Consultant (Land Use Planning) Assesses environmental impacts of development projects and helps to mitigate their effects, ensuring sustainable land use practices.
Landscape Architect Designs outdoor spaces and integrates them seamlessly with urban infrastructure, optimizing land use for aesthetic and functional purposes.
